Description
Dalasetron (Mesylate Hydrate) is a selective serotonin 5-HT3 receptor antagonist, supplied as its mesylate hydrate salt. This compound is critical for its potent antiemetic properties, effectively preventing nausea and vomiting. It is primarily utilized in pharmaceutical research and development for creating advanced therapeutic formulations.

Storage
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ry place at controlled room temperature (15-25°C). This material is hygroscopic (moisture-sensitive) and must be kept under dry, inert conditions to maintain stability and potency.
